NYC to hire Anselectric to maintain SI Ferry boats (PHOTO)

(STATEN ISLAND, N.Y.) — The city of New York plans to sign a new contract with an engineering company that will help maintain the propulsion systems in three Staten Island Ferry boats, the Staten Island Advance newspaper reporter. Anselectric LLC of Houston is getting the job because it manufactures the drive components and can oversee the complex software and hardware for the three Molinari-class ferries, the newest in the fleet. The city’s Department of Transportation says Anselectric is the only company qualified for the work, but officials invite other providers to contact the city if they think they qualify.
